@ -144,7 +144,19 @@ void
rust_kernel::start_kernel_loop() {
while (_interrupt_kernel_loop == false) {
pump_message_queues();
sync::yield();
// FIXME: this is a complete hack to make the testsuite finish in a
// sane time when executing under valgrind. The whole message-loop
// system here needs replacement with an OS-level event-queue such
// that actually wait on inter-thread notices, rather than
// busy-waiting.
size_t ms = TIME_SLICE_IN_MS;
#if defined(__WIN32__)
Sleep(ms);
#else
usleep(ms * 1000);
#endif
}
}
